Metro Atlanta Fence Company Receives Local Better Business Bureau 2008 Torch Award for Customer Service
Kennesaw, GA (PRWEB) April 27, 2008 -- First Fence of Georgia (1stfence.com), a leading metro Atlanta fence company, is the recipient of a Better Business Bureau 2008 Torch Award. The company won the award for Customer Service in the highly competitive category of businesses with 10 to 99 employees.
The Better Business Bureau Torch Awards recognize outstanding businesses whose commitment to ethical business practices helps to uphold a fair marketplace. The competition is open to all for-profit businesses that provide goods or services to retail and wholesale markets within the organization's service area.

About the Metro Atlanta Fence Company, First Fence of Georgia (http://www.firstfence.com?campaign=Apr08):
Located just north of metro Atlanta in Kennesaw, Georgia, First Fence of Georgia is a leading fence company specializing in wood, vinyl, chain link, and decorative metal fencing along with security gates, gate operators, trellises and arbors. The company offers a wide variety of residential and commercial fencing installation services along with fencing materials for wholesale and to "do-it-yourself" customers. The company is also the recipient of Super Service Awards from Angie's List for achieving and maintaining a Superior service rating throughout the year.
